What is a Live Casino?

live casino

A live casino is a new way to experience the thrill of playing your favorite casino games without leaving the comfort of your home. These casinos feature a live dealer who can interact with you in real-time. The game play is identical to that of a normal online casino, but the dealer adds an extra layer of authenticity. You can also chat with other players and the dealer, which makes this type of casino even more fun!

A Live Casino is a real-world casino that streams games to your computer or phone in HD. They are run by professional dealers who are trained to follow standard casino rules and policies. They will shuffle cards and roll dice, and you can make bets on the outcome of the games. If you win, the casino will give you a payout, and you can move on to the next table. There are many different types of live casino games, including bl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ker.
